What are the vaccination requirements for my dog to attend daycare in Vienna?

Most reputable daycares in Vienna and Johnson County require proof of up-to-date vaccinations from a licensed veterinarian. This typically includes Rabies, DHPP (Distemper, Hepatitis, Parainfluenza, and Parvovirus), and Bordetella (kennel cough). Some facilities may also require a negative fecal test. Always check with the specific daycare for their complete list of requirements before your first visit.

What should I bring for my pet's first day of daycare?

For a successful first day, bring your dog on a secure leash and collar with ID tags. You should also provide your pet's food in pre-portioned bags if they will be there during a mealtime. While toys from home are often discouraged to prevent resource guarding, it's a good idea to bring any required medication with clear instructions. Due to Southern Illinois' variable weather, you might also inquire if you should bring a sweater for small or short-haired breeds in the winter.

How do local daycares handle emergency situations, like severe weather common in Southern Illinois?

Reputable daycares in Vienna will have a clear emergency plan for severe weather, such as tornadoes or severe thunderstorms common in the region. This includes a designated safe area, like a storm shelter or a reinforced interior room. Be sure to ask about their specific protocols during your tour. They should also have a reliable system for contacting you and your emergency contact if an evacuation or other emergency action is necessary.
